Output 74c91310b0a4860af0dc8cf672250b2d04b9e6d4066535865f85ce400c671629:0

value
2145829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c3b1ac1f6cb3875a1daeb66a271aa5a1dfed7b0 OP_EQUAL
address
3JrHmG9qzpJ6v4Dfa1p7UuMZR7iyHHtZgg
transaction
74c91310b0a4860af0dc8cf672250b2d04b9e6d4066535865f85ce400c671629
spent
true